I'm kind of pissed that Dippy isn't listed, come on man that was an extremely important dinosaur, it was the first Really Big dinosaur found that got crowds going to the museums to look at the dinosaurs. It makes even more sense because the basis of movie Hammond was Andrew Carnegie who funded like 150,000 dollars to find the rest of a specimen after a piece of giant femur was found out in Utah. Luckily for Jacob Wortman a shale quarry found a massive skeleton so he was able to buy the rights to get it removed and sent back to Pittsburgh. Man when you spend 3 days a week volunteering at the CNMH, this stuff sticks into your head. Though you would be shocked that there are some crates in the basement of that museum that have bones that have never been removed from their jackets to be studied.
